A 3-month-old infant died at an unlicensed daycare on the 100 block of Hillcrest in Royal Oaks—an autopsy is expected this week and the tragedy highlights a severe childcare shortage that leaves many Monterey County parents with few safe care options.

Two Salinas gang members—Gil Vasquez, known as 'Rhino', and Jose Mexicano, known as 'Armani'—pled guilty to racketeering conspiracy after admitting to violent assaults, drug and firearms trafficking; both are in federal custody and will face sentencing on August 26 while nine additional gang members remain indicted.

Salinas City Council voted to reallocate funds to cover a nearly $2 million shortfall in homeless services—cutting funding for Chinatown Navigation Center while boosting the SHARE Center's budget by over $1 million.
The council also plans to seek a nonprofit to operate the El Rey Motel as transitional housing.

Doctors and recovery workers at Central Coast Overdose Prevention improved addiction treatment in Monterey County by conducting street outreach in Chinatown, the county jail and other local sites, distributing Narcan and linking patients with personalized care using medications such as buprenorphine, methadone and Sublocade. The team allied with government agencies plus community organizations to offer direct support for opioid recovery.
